Housing a capable white-collar defense and investigations team, Steptoe LLP regularly advises private and public companies, audit committees, boards, and senior executives. Jason Weinstein splits his time between Washington DC and New York; he frequently assists clients with investigations involving digital assets, cybercrime, and cryptocurrency. Located in Chicago, Chris Niewoehner has in-depth experience with major fraud cases and FCPA investigations. Wendy Wysong is active in both Washington DC and Hong Kong with some of her key practice areas including anti-corruption, economic sanctions, and internal investigations. Brian Heberlig and Iris Bennett are based in Washington DC. Heberlig has broad experience handling white-collar criminal matters, including money laundering, securities fraud, and environmental offences. Bennett is noted for her capabilities managing cross-border investigations. Also located in Washington DC, Reid Weingarten is a distinguished member of the team. Michelle Levin in New York stands out for excellent work representing individuals in high-stakes investigations, including cases involving relating to securities fraud and digital assets. Brian Burke and Cáitrín McKiernan joined in May 2023 from Shearman & Sterling LLP. Burke has joined the New York office, while McKiernan splits her time between Hong Kong and San Fransisco.
